[issue3190] Wrong changset author after push

Preconditions:
 - "Central" repository on windows, with access by https, iis as web server, 
Active Directory authentication
 - "Local" repository, of user John on windows, with mercurial.ini which 
contains:
[ui]
username = Mary
Activity:
 - John clone central repository, authenticating as John
 - John make some changes in local repository and commits them
 - John push his changes, authenticating as John 
Result:
 - gh log in "central" repository shows that author of changes is Mary
Expected behavior:
 - gh log in "central" repository should show that author of changes is 
John, because the user who pushed changes was authenticated as John.
I used tortoiseHg on "local" repository to get this result, but i guess it 
use standart hg commands and that the same behavior is a common one on any 
platform and client.
I consider it really critical because anyone can commit code using name he 
likes.
